curl -fsSL https://skills.taituai.com/api/skills/clawskills%3Aclawskills~organicoder42-lhon-research/file -o organicoder42-lhon-research.md# LHON Research Skill **LHON** (Leber's Hereditary Optic Neuropathy) is a rare mitochondrial genetic disorder that causes sudden, painless vision loss. It affects approximately 1 in 15,000–50,000 people worldwide through mutations in mitochondrial DNA genes (MT-ND1, MT-ND4, MT-ND6). Only ~50% of male and ~10% of female carriers develop symptoms.
